About Ganesh V. Halade

Ganesh V. Halade is a scholar working on Biochemistry,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, Nutrition and Dietetics, Physiology and Immunology, having authored 129 papers that have together received 4.6k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Cardiac Fibrosis and Remodeling (32 papers), Fatty Acid Research and Health (31 papers), Cardiovascular Function and Risk Factors (19 papers), Eicosanoids and Hypertension Pharmacology (18 papers), Adipose Tissue and Metabolism (16 papers), Signaling Pathways in Disease (16 papers), Peroxisome Proliferator-Activated Receptors (12 papers) and Cardiovascular Disease and Adiposity (9 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Biochemistry (527 citations),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ine (1.6k citations), Nutrition and Dietetics (838 citations), Immunology (670 citations) and Physiology (808 citations). Ganesh V. Halade has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Japan and Canada. Frequent co-authors include Vasundhara Kain, Merry L. Lindsey, Sumanth D. Prabhu, Kevin A. Ingle, Gabriel Fernandes, Yu-Fang Jin, Paul J. Williams, Yonggang Ma, Charles N. Serhan and Md Mamunur Rahman. Their work appears in journals such as American Journal of Physiology-Heart and Circulatory Physiology, The FASEB Journal, Journal of Molecular and Cellular Cardiology, Circulation and Pharmacological Research.
